Useful to keep in mind that
(a) the 2 second thing (FAR 25 A/L 42 as the memory prompts) doesn't necessarily apply to older aircraft.
(b) it's been standard for quite a few years (as noted in previous posts) that, in the event that you haven't started some serious stopping by V1 .. then the decision is programmed .. you keep going. This need not necessarily be the best solution in all cases but, on the balance of probabilities, is probably the best all round risk management approach to the takeoff failure problem.
